Hongyun Fang is a scholar working on Organic Chemistry, Materials Chemistry and Inorganic Chemistry. According to data from OpenAlex, Hongyun Fang has authored 11 papers receiving a total of 360 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 11 papers in Organic Chemistry, 7 papers in Materials Chemistry and 2 papers in Inorganic Chemistry. Recurrent topics in Hongyun Fang’s work include Fullerene Chemistry and Applications (9 papers), Graphene research and applications (5 papers) and Boron and Carbon Nanomaterials Research (5 papers). Hongyun Fang is often cited by papers focused on Fullerene Chemistry and Applications (9 papers), Graphene research and applications (5 papers) and Boron and Carbon Nanomaterials Research (5 papers). Hongyun Fang collaborates with scholars based in China, Japan and Germany. Hongyun Fang's co-authors include Xing Lü, Lipiao Bao, Yun‐Peng Xie, Shigeru Shimada, Yoong‐Kee Choe, Yong-Hua Li, Changwang Pan, Wangqiang Shen, Peng Jin and Takeshi Akasaka and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of the American Chemical Society, ACS Nano and Chemical Communications.
